He found joy standing in line…

Saturday, hubby and I visited the new neighborhood grocery store. Β Anticipation of the new store has been discussed by family, friends and strangers for months. Coupons for lower prices and advertisements inviting everyone to an ice cream social have filled our mailboxes. Watching the building construction, the traffic lights being installed at the parking lot entrance and landscaping bringing beauty to the paved area, questions have been plentiful.

“When is the store opening? What is different about this store? Has anyone ever heard of this chain? Wonder what will happen to the other two grocery stores?”

Yet, even though we know the prices at our favorite stores, we wanted to see what this new place has to offer. We wanted to “check it out”, along with a lot of other folks.

The parking lot was full when we arrived. Store “hosts” were gathering carts to take back inside. A booth was set up outside to offer a place to sign up for the store rewards card. Alan and I found a spot in line to wait for our turn to fill out the form to make sure we get savings on our purchases.

Amidst all the excitement and crowd, that is when I saw him.

A car parked and a woman exited the driver side. The passenger door opened and an elderly gentleman waited for his helper. She placed a walker in front of the gentleman and he grabbed both sides for balance and stood. They proceeded to cross the parking lot and head for the rewards card line.

The two people stood beside us. The man spoke first.

“What a beautiful day! Have you been here before? This is our first time.” The biggest grin was on his face.

Turning to face him, I spoke. “No, we haven’t been here. This is our first time, too.”

The elderly gentleman continued speaking and showing his beautiful smile.

“Isn’t today beautiful? The sun is shining and the birds are singing. I sat on my back porch this morning and listened to the sounds of nature. What a glorious day!”

We continued chatting until we both had our turn in line to fill out the forms.

As we walked into the store, he said, “Have a wonderful day!” Still smiling.

This man touched my heart. I may never see him again. Or, who knows? Maybe I will meet him again at the grocery store.

On a day when everyone could have been grouchy about the crowd and standing in line, this man showed God’s love with a big smile and friendly conversation.

Thank you to the man who found “joy” while standing in line. He gave me “joy”.

Have you found unexpected joy today? Share a smile with someone.
